摘要: 使用TH编辑器开发。游戏是我女朋友用编辑器制作的。下载地址:http://tieba.baidu.com/p/3015237996 阅读全文
posted @ 2014-06-01 21:11 blfshiye 阅读(146) 评论(0) 推荐(0) 编辑
摘要: C/C++开发,在NDK和源代码中输出Log信息的方法!NDK:1、包括头文件#include 2、Android.mk中包括库LOCAL_LDLIBS += -L$(SYSROOT)/usr/lib -llog上面这个一定要,不然出现error: undefined reference to '_... 阅读全文
posted @ 2014-06-01 19:53 blfshiye 阅读(405) 评论(0) 推荐(0) 编辑
摘要: IPC进程间通信+数据复制消息WM_COPYDATA IPC(Inter-Process Communication,进程间通信)。 数据复制消息WM_COPYDATA是Windows中一个特殊的消息,通过这个消息能够在进程间传递数据。 1.WM_COPYDATA: WM_C... 阅读全文
posted @ 2014-06-01 18:39 blfshiye 阅读(609) 评论(0) 推荐(0) 编辑
摘要: 递归建树,由题知该树是一棵二叉树,且除根节点外其它点的度为0或2。dp[i][j]表示来到第i个走廊(还未走过这条走廊)还剩下j时间,能拿到最大的画的数量。dp[i][j]=max(dp[i][j],dp[lson[i]][k]+dp[rson][last_time-k])#include#incl... 阅读全文
posted @ 2014-06-01 18:00 blfshiye 阅读(162) 评论(0) 推荐(0) 编辑
摘要: 假设仅仅使用PlaySound()这个API函数来表现声音效果的话,那么就无法表现出声音的混音效果,由于PlaySound在播放还有一个声音时,必定会导致现有声音的停止。因此,使用PlaySound()要想构建出一个包括丰富音乐与音效的游戏世界是不现实的。 而DirectSound就能够完美的解决... 阅读全文
posted @ 2014-06-01 16:23 blfshiye 阅读(396) 评论(0) 推荐(0) 编辑
摘要: Java实现BASE64编解码作者:chszs,转载需注明。博客主页:http://blog.csdn.net/chszsBASE64和其它类似的编码算法通经常使用于转换二进制数据为文本数据,其目的是为了简化存储或传输。更详细地说,BASE64算法主要用于转换二进制数据为ASCII字符串格式。Jav... 阅读全文
posted @ 2014-06-01 15:08 blfshiye 阅读(225) 评论(0) 推荐(0) 编辑
摘要: 每一个网页都有一个favicon,在历史记录的保存中须要用到。在content文件夹下,这个没有实现。以下说一下我的实现过程:web_contents_impl.cc文件里有方法:WebContentsImpl::OnUpdateFaviconURL这种方法是内核解析到favicon之后,给chro... 阅读全文
posted @ 2014-06-01 14:23 blfshiye 阅读(344) 评论(0) 推荐(0) 编辑
摘要: Windows 7下配置JDK环境变量參数设置:1.安装JDK,安装过程中能够自己定义安装文件夹等信息,比如我们选择安装文件夹为:D:\Program Files (x86)\Java\jdk1.6.0_252.安装完毕后,右击“我的电脑”,点击“属性”,单击“高级系统设置”,点击“环境变量”,如图... 阅读全文
posted @ 2014-06-01 14:10 blfshiye 阅读(146) 评论(0) 推荐(0) 编辑
摘要: 程序猿经常须要实现回调。本文将讨论函数指针的基本原则并说明怎样使用函数指针实现回调。注意这里针对的是普通的函数,不包含全然依赖于不同语法和语义规则的类成员函数(类成员指针将在另文中讨论)。声明函数指针 回调函数是一个程序猿不能显式调用的函数;通过将回调函数的地址传给调用者从而实现调用。要实现回调,... 阅读全文
posted @ 2014-06-01 13:36 blfshiye 阅读(705) 评论(0) 推荐(0) 编辑
摘要: MD5(单向散列算法)的全称是Message-Digest Algorithm 5(信息-摘要算法),经MD2、MD3和MD4发展而来。MD5算法的使用不须要支付不论什么版权费用。MD5功能: 输入随意长度的信息,经过处理,输出为128位的信息(数字指纹); 不同的输入得到的不同的结果(唯一性); ... 阅读全文
posted @ 2014-06-01 12:52 blfshiye 阅读(488) 评论(0) 推荐(0) 编辑
摘要: 1.先编写jsonConfig的初始化代码 private JsonConfigjsonConfig; public action构造方法() {jsonConfig = new JsonConfig();jsonConfig.registerJsonValueProcessor(Date.clas... 阅读全文
posted @ 2014-06-01 12:14 blfshiye 阅读(1163) 评论(0) 推荐(0) 编辑
摘要: void的含义void即“无类型”,void *则为“无类型指针”,能够指向不论什么数据类型。void指针使用规范①void指针能够指向随意类型的数据,亦就可以用随意数据类型的指针对void指针赋值。比如:int * pint;void *pvoid;pvoid = pint; /*只是不能pint... 阅读全文
posted @ 2014-06-01 11:04 blfshiye 阅读(241) 评论(0) 推荐(0) 编辑
摘要: 在Vmwareesx/esxi中使用虚拟Lan(Vlan)时,一般是指Vlan Trunk的使用,使用的Vlan配置还有其它三种类型:Virtual Switch Tagging(虚拟交换机标记,缩写VST)、External SwitchTagging(外部交换机标记,缩写EST)和Vi... 阅读全文
posted @ 2014-06-01 10:07 blfshiye 阅读(2470) 评论(0) 推荐(0) 编辑
摘要: Node.js是一个能够让javascript执行在server上的平台,既是语言又是平台。Node.js是一个实时web应用程序的平台。Node.js有强大的包管理器npm,故node相关软件安装用npm命令安装。 阅读全文
posted @ 2014-06-01 09:09 blfshiye 阅读(118) 评论(0) 推荐(0) 编辑